An RF remote controller is a device that can be used to switch ON/OFF equipment or devices wirelessly using radio frequency transmission. The remote or transmitter part is a handheld device that has switches or other input options to select the operation. Single device RF remote control Transmitter. Designing radio frequency (RF) remote controls has never been easier thanks to the advent of highly-integrated, single-chip RF solutions.
